Movie Details

Domestic Releases: February 1st, 1987 (Limited), released as A Better Tomorrow
March 6th, 2026 (Wide) by GKIDS, released as A Better Tomorrow
International Releases: April 24th, 2026 (Limited) (Finland)
June 26th, 2026 (Limited), released as A Better Tomorrow (4K Restoration) (United Kingdom)
Running Time: 108 minutes
Subgenre: Crime Drama
Source:Original Screenplay
Genre:Action
Production Method:Live Action
Creative Type:Contemporary Fiction
Production Countries: Hong Kong
Languages: Cantonese
